Across TCGA cell cohorts, COL13A1 mutation is significantly associated with the RNA expression of many other genes, with 37 significant associations in total. BLOOD_Leukemia shows the largest number of these associations.

The most reproducible COL13A1-associated genes across cancer lineages are TAS2R39, GUCA1C, and WFDC8. Each is linked with COL13A1 in more than 1 cancer types. Because this analysis shows association rather than direction, both COL13A1-to-partner and partner-to-COL13A1 results are reported.
